All Other Manager Salary in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own, Texas

The annual salary statistics of all other managers in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own, Texas is shown in Table 1. The wage data of all other managers in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2019 and published in April 2020 [1].

Table 1. Annual Salary of All Other Managers in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own, Texas

Percentile BracketAverage Annual Salary
10th Percentile Wage
$75,470
25th Percentile Wage
$100,570
50th Percentile Wage
$124,520
75th Percentile Wage
$157,060
90th Percentile Wage
$195,880

Table 1 shows the average annual salary for all other managers in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own, Texas in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$195,880.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$124,520.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$75,470.

Table 2. Compare All Other Manager Salary in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own with Other Texas Cities

From Table 3 we note that the median annual salary of $124,520 in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own is in the middle of salary range for all other managers in state of Texas. In comparison, the annual salary of all other managers in Houston-Sugar Land-Baytown is 5.6 percent (5.6%) lower than that in the highest paying Dallas-Plano-Irving and 34.8 percent (34.8%) higher than that in the lowest paying North Central Texas nonmetropolitan area.
